ScuffedBits shows off an AA battery PC build with 64 cells and voltage regulators

YouTuber ScuffedBits is showing battery PC experiments on YouTube, this time pushing an old desktop to run for more than 30 minutes on 64 AA batteries. The system was able to boot directly from the battery bank, load into Windows, complete a Cinebench run, and even survive a short Minecraft session before finally shutting down. The final runtime was 33 minutes and 19 seconds.
This isn’t the first time he did such a build, but the first clearly needed some improvements. In fact, it was only able to sustain the PC load for a couple of minutes. So instead of wiring the AA cells for a direct 12V output, ScuffedBits rebuilt the pack to deliver about 25V. That reduced current through the thin wiring, while three voltage regulators connected in parallel stepped the output back down to a stable 12V for the PC. The enthusiast also removed crocodile clips and soldered the connections directly, which helped reduce resistance further.

Once powered on, the machine booted fully on battery power alone, with no external jump-start. The hardware included an Intel Core i3-530 , 8GB of memory, and a WD SATA SSD. From there, the system loaded a game called A Short Hike, completed a Cinebench run with a score in line with earlier wall-powered testing, and later joined a Minecraft Hypixel Party Games session. The setup eventually died just as Portal 2 was about to launch. I guess the next step would be to run Crysis?

This got me thinking, would it be possible to run a desktop GeForce RTX 5090 from a battery? Of course it would, but if we are talking about small AA or AAA batteries, that would require around 50A at 12V. In other words, such a system would need roughly 600 batteries for the GPU alone.
